‘The Miniature Wife’ Starring Elizabeth Banks & Matthew Macfadyen Sets Premiere Date; First-Look Teaser
Peacock has released a first-look teaser and set an April 9 premiere date for The Miniature Wife, starring and executive produced by Elizabeth Banks and Matthew Macfadyen.
Based on the short story written by Manuel Gonzales, The Miniature Wife is a dramedy examining the power (im)balances between spouses after a technological accident induces the ultimate relationship crisis.
A crisis is putting it mildly. Macfadyen and Banks star as Les and Lindy, a couple trying to keep their marriage together. The wrinkle is that Les has accidentally shrunk Lindy to six inches high, adding a high-concept twist to the relationship drama.
Banks and Macfadyen are joined by an ensemble cast including series regulars O-T Fagbenle, Zoe Lister-Jones, Sian Clifford and Sofia Rosinsky. Ronny Chieng, Aasif Mandvi, Rong Fu and Tricia Black recur.
Michael Aguilar (I’m Dying Up Here, Kidding, Penny Dreadful: City of Angels) and Suzanne Heathcote (The Crowded Room, Killing Eve) executive produce alongside Banks and Macfadyen. Greg Mottola (Superbad, The Daytrippers) directs and executive produces. Media Res is the studio.
